Company Profile :
Docyt is a super app that applies AI (artificial intelligence) across the entire accounting tech stack. Docyt digitizes financial data, automates both income and expense workflows, does continuous reconciliation, and generates real-time financial statements. Responsibilities/Skills :
- Work as part of an Agile team, helping to ensure that all User Stories have well-documented User
- Acceptance Criteria, and that those tests are executed within the iteration cycle
- Collaborating with other stakeholders including colleagues in Product, Development, QA, Users
- Promptly provide testing feedback and communication to all stakeholders
- Be responsible for the whole software testing lifecycle (analyzing the business requirements, support in preparing the test plans, creating the test cases (both manual and automated))
- Plan and coordinate all cycles of testing, including functional-level system tests business scenario-based testing, to ensure proper test coverage while mitigating redundancy where possible
- Reporting and managing defects through to successful resolution
- Following up with team members with unresolved issues, or to confirm resolved issues
Support Continuous Integration - Experience testing mobile applications (iOS and Android) helpful
- Collaborate with programmers and business experts to gain an understanding of complex business logic
- Participate in daily scrums features planning discussion
- 3+ years of experience in Mobile/Web/API testing – including test planning, authoring, execution & defect reporting in Agile environment (Scrum/Kanban)
- Understanding the processes of development and testing in Agile (SCRUM) methodologies
- Good understanding of QA theory and practice as part of SDLC
- Working hours must include US Central Time morning time (8am-12pm CT).
- Experience working in fast-paced agile environments (SCRUM)
- A bachelor’s degree in Computer Science or a related discipline
- Demonstrable knowledge of QA test automation is plus
- 3 or more years experience Developing Test Plans, Test Procedures, and Test Cases
- Attentions to detail, customer-service orientation, and creativity in problem-solving
